Transaction 05dbe6cd644b4404f790b2490535fbed13a0f20890ecbcedb0e8b559159f5c9e

1 Input
1 Outputs
  • 05dbe6cd644b4404f790b2490535fbed13a0f20890ecbcedb0e8b559159f5c9e:0
  • value  66897
    address  3C49NPzeyTQ8apHDccuihF4qfPN7SGJvXX